As the twinkling stars took their posts above the enchanted realm of Pawsburgh, I, Lilly Mae, left behind the comfort of my human’s abode with a grace that rivalled the falling dusk. My paws met the cobblestones of the Quartz Qimmiq Quarter with the softness of a whispered secret. I had a nose for mischief, and tonight, it twitched with foreboding.
There was a hush over the promenade, unusual for the bustling heart of our clandestine canine community. A gentle zephyr nudged me toward the usual rendezvous spot, Canine’s Cuisine, where the savory scent of chicken usually wafted through the air, calling to me like a siren’s song. But not tonight. Tonight, the aroma was overpowered by a scent so foul, it could curl your fur – fear.
By the Golden Grub, where Pup’s Poutine was a guilty pleasure for many a midnight snacker, stood a gathering of worried whimpers. Fur stood on end, tails were tucked, and the whispers… they tickled my ears with tales of Pawsburgh’s peril.
Axel, a bulldog with a heart bigger than Mastiff Meadows, approached me. His jowls were heavy, his eyes dim with distress. “Lilly Mae,” he murmured, a gravelly tone of urgency in his voice, “the Squeak Syndicate has struck.”
My heart skipped a beat, my favorite squeaky toys – could it be? Thieves in our midst?
“The Howling Husky Hardware Store, raided.” He continued. “The Doggy Depot, ransacked. And Spa for Paws… even the suds aren’t safe.”
I ruffled my coat, my disbelief apparent. “But Axel, who would dare to disrupt the harmony of Pawsburgh?”
His gaze shifted left and right before he leaned in, a conspiratorial whisper escaping his lips. “Rumors say, it’s the work of the Cat Claws Cartel.”
A gasp escaped me. The Cartel, notorious for their incessant need to bat things off countertops and their devil-may-care curiosity. But to cross the lines into dogdom… this was audacious.
My mind raced, but amidst the labyrinth of thoughts, a clear path emerged. I would unravel this tangled leash of lawlessness. My charismatic charm and the enigmatic allure I held could draw out secrets like a moth to flame.
With the stealth of a shadow, I slipped into The Doggy Depot, sniffed beyond the mess left behind. My paws padded up to the upstairs office where I could smell the aroma of a conspiracy hanging heavier than the rainclouds on a stormy night.
It was then I saw it – a single, pristine white whisker, a clue as loud as a siren to my keen senses.
The night deepened as I summoned my comrades to Mastiff Meadows, a moonlit summit under the silent judgment of the stars. Amongst the dashing retrievers and the dainty chihuahuas, I unveiled my plan, a scheme worthy of a master canine-caper film.
“Tonight,” I proclaimed, “we will sniff out our toys from the paws of these felons, for no cat, Cartel or not, can match the wits of Pawsburgh’s finest.”
A chorus of barks rose, a symphony of solidarity. We had a city to save, a crime to unravel, and I, Lilly Mae, would lead this pack of furry detectives.
Clues pawed at, suspects sniffed down – we took to the streets with resolve. Our hearts brimmed with the valor of a hundred hounds as we made our intentions clear: The Squeak Syndicate’s squeaks would squeak no more.
I locked eyes with my reflection in a puddle amid Papillon Promenade, my fluffy coat a golden glow in the moonlight. “This one,” I thought to myself, “is for you, Pawsburgh.”
We trotted, tails high, into the heart of the night, as the city of dogs braced for the showdown. With a daring unseen and courage unmeasured, the Cat Claws Cartel was about to meet their match, in the form of a fluffy Goldendoodle named Lilly Mae, guardian and light of our secret Pawsburgh.
